2006 6.0 No Start
Good Morning all,
I have a 2006 PSD that will not start, hot or cold. I have checked to make sure im getting fuel to the filter on top of motor, and i am getting plenty of pressure there. I pulled codes, and it had a total of 18. 16 of them were injector codes, and the other 2 were EGR codes. When cranking, the oil pressure gauge does not come up at all. We pulled filter off top of motor, and held the spring down, and it will fill bowl at low PSI. If anyone has any ideas to throw around, let me know. Thanks!! |

What injector codes does it have? Balance/contribution, or circuit issues or both?
Knowing what you said, I'd look at the FICM first |
|
|||
|
Truck was throwing both on all 8 cylenders. To me, it sounds like HPOP, but at the same time, FICM is pheasable too. Also, when cranking, call me crazy, but it doesnt have any injector noise to it. you cant hear them pumping like you can on most of the 6.0 i have messed with. The motor has plenty of compression to it though, just doesnt sound like a 6 liter when trying to start it.

Okay, tested FIcm today. Drops down to 28 volts when key is first turned on. Only gets 48 sometimes. Any suggestions?
